Real‑money deposits are less about luck and more about cold arithmetic. The casino’s odds calculators already know the house edge; the only mystery is how many hoops they’ll make you jump through before they let the money through.
- Choose a payment method that actually works – e‑wallets tend to be faster.
- Double‑check the currency settings; a stray AUD conversion can bite you.
- Keep an eye on the ‘minimum deposit’ rule – it’s often higher than advertised.
And if you think the fee structure is transparent, think again. Some sites slap a 2% “processing” charge that only appears at the final confirmation step. You’ll notice it the moment you glance at your bank statement and wonder why your deposit looks slimmer than a diet coke.
